Many people in Port Angeles seek a quick range online after an accident—whether it happened near the waterfront, on a commute corridor, at a construction site, or during an outing downtown. But head injury valuation is rarely “one-size-fits-all.”
In real negotiations, insurers look closely at:
- Timing: how soon you were evaluated after the incident
- Consistency: whether your symptom reporting matches the medical notes over time
- Function: how your brain injury affected work, driving, parenting, or daily tasks
- Causation: whether the medical providers connect the symptoms to the accident you report
Because concussion-related symptoms can fluctuate, the pattern matters. A calculator may not reflect that nuance.
